Output d954aa456906995f142e47f8d1223a0745aa9b346ecf0a42720d166e462c7655:1

value
1106166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0abdf563118ec23d315cd269bd34c0eaaf576be3 OP_EQUAL
address
32fpF1i1HP5H8Hxysaj3DakHznENjyiuqy
transaction
d954aa456906995f142e47f8d1223a0745aa9b346ecf0a42720d166e462c7655
confirmations
470023
spent
true